Type 1 diabetics, for instance, will typically pay more for health insurance than type 2 diabetics. While type 1 can live healthy “normal” lives, they still must rely on medications and insulin pumps. …The new regulations under the Affordable Care Act ensure that health insurance companies must offer coverage to people with pre-existing conditions, including type 1 diabetes. They also cannot charge you more for your pre-existing condition. Additionally, insurance companies cannot raise your costs or deny you coverage for certain benefits once ... What is Type 1 Diabetes? Type 1 diabetes is usually diagnosed in childhood. If left untreated, it can cause a rapid decline in health, over days or weeks, due to the pancreas no longer producing insulin. This is likely caused by a mixture of genetic factors and an autoimmune deficiency where the body produces antibodies that attack cells within ...

Medicaid is the health insurance program for eligible low-income adults, children, pregnant women, elderly adults, and people with disabilities. It is run by each individual state, with the federal government setting some rules for the program. An artificial pancreas is a system made of three parts that work together to mimic how a healthy pancreas controls blood glucose, also called blood sugar, in the body. An artificial pancreas is mainly used to help people with type 1 diabetes. In type 1 diabetes, the pancreas does not produce insulin. Even if you are managing a chronic condition like type 1 diabetes, there is a limit on your out-of-pocket costs for covered care. These limits exist for each calendar year and also throughout your lifetime. In 2020, this limit will be $8,150, not including your monthly health insurance premium. There are three main types of diabetes: type 1, type 2, and gestational diabetes (diabetes while pregnant). Type 1 Diabetes Type 1 diabetes is thought to be caused by an autoimmune reaction (the body attacks itself by mistake) that stops your body from making insulin. Medicare. Medicare is a federal program that provides health care to people 65 and older or for people with qualifying disabilities. Medicare is divided into different parts. Part B pays for insulin that is administered through an insulin pump. In that case, you will pay 20% of the cost of the insulin.The Different Types of Diabetes . Type 1 diabetes, formerly called insulin-dependent diabetes mellitus (IDDM) or juvenile-onset diabetes, occurs when the body's immune system attacks and destroys its own insulin-producing beta cells in the pancreas.
